Description

1H-Indene,2-Methyl-4-(1-Methylethyl)-(9Ci) is a specialized indene derivative with a unique alkyl-substituted structure. This compound serves as a valuable intermediate and building block in advanced organic synthesis, particularly for creating complex molecular architectures. It is primarily utilized by pharmaceutical research and fine chemical industries for the development of novel active ingredients and functional materials.

Basic Information

Product Name 1H-Indene,2-Methyl-4-(1-Methylethyl)-(9Ci)
CAS No. 152686-00-5
Molecular Formula C13H16
Molecular Weight 172.27 g/mol
Synonyms 2-Methyl-4-isopropyl-1H-indene; 4-Isopropyl-2-methyl-1H-indene; 2-Methyl-4-(1-methylethyl)-1H-indene; 1H-Indene, 2-methyl-4-(1-methylethyl)-; 2-Methyl-4-(propan-2-yl)-1H-indene

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(typically 15-25°C). Keep away from strong oxidizing agents.
